DevOps School | Linux, InfoSec, ИБ
15.5K subscribers
780 photos
79 videos
5 files
870 links
Уроки по Linux🐧, навигация в терминале, хакинг, обзоры дистрибутивов, DevOps, книги и многое другое

Сотрудничество: @max_excel

РКН: vk.cc/cHhGYM
加入频道
💻 Новая blendOS объединила Ubuntu, Fedora и Arch Linux в одной системе

Операционная система blendOS 23.01 основана на Arch и GNOME на Wayland, но в то же время позволяет использовать приложения из других популярных систем. Разработчики называют её «бесшовной смесью дистрибутивов Linux», а злые языки — «последним приютом дистрохоппера».

4pda.to/2023/01/30/409176/novaya_blendos_obedinila_ubuntu_fedora_i_arch_linux_v_odnoj_sisteme/

🐧 DevOps School
Комфортная работа в Linux. ZRAM и гибернация — особенности взаимодействия

Далеко не все работающие на сегодняшний день компьютеры и ноутбуки имеют объём оперативной памяти, гарантированно перекрывающий потребности возложенных на них задач. Для ноутбуков среднего и нижнего ценовых сегментов типовой задачей может быть работа с большим количеством открытых вкладок браузера, для более дорогих ноутбуков или системных блоков — ресурсоёмкие игры, рендеринг, видеомонтаж, для серверов — базы данных и прочие требовательные к RAM задачи.

https://habr.com/ru/companies/first/articles/808597/

🐧 DevOps School
Как правильно передавать секреты запускаемым программам?

Эта статья о том, как правильно передавать секреты запускаемым программам. Бывает встречаются Unix-системы, на которых некоторые администраторы передают процессам пароли в открытом виде, совершенно не заботясь о том, что их видят все пользователи данной системы.

https://habr.com/ru/companies/bercut/articles/809863/

🐧 DevOps School
🧑🏻‍💻 Почему Linux хорошо подходит для программирования?

В этом видео автор расскажет о 6 главных причинах, почему Linux подходит для программистов лучше.

https://www.youtube.com/watch?v=3Z7rVSDY7Ks

🐧 DevOps School
🔐 Artix Linux. Установка с полным/частичным шифрованием

Artix Linux - это systemd-free дистрибутив линукс на основе Arch Linux. Он использует свои репозитории, но присутствует частичная совместимость с репозиториями Arch и AUR. Artix Linux предоставляет выбор систем инициализации (OpenRC, Runitб, s6, dinit). В этом гайде будет рассмотрен пример с использованием OpenRC.

habr.com/ru/post/716308/

🐧 DevOps School
Костюм сисадмина: версия 1.0

Работа системного администратора требует стабильности даже когда всё на грани закипания. И как известно, когда много задач, важно сохранять хладнокровие. На 20-м Слете сисадминов Яндекс 360 это визуализировали буквально — в виде костюма с охлаждением.

Костюм оснащен автономными кулерами на спине, сандалиями с охлаждающими пакетами, а также аккумуляторами, которые помогают питать всю эту конструкцию энергией.

Но не костюмом единым здрав сисадмин. Сегодня снизить нагрузку помогают цифровые инструменты: аудит логов, автоматизация доступа, панели управления, трекеры процессов. Все, что позволяет сократить ручные действия и быстрее реагировать на инциденты, снижает риски и повышает устойчивость инфраструктуры. Простые решения, которые экономят ресурсы и время, всегда нужны.

Эх, в 2007-м этот костюм был бы еще актуальнее.

🐧 DevOps School
Обеспечение безопасности загрузчика GRUB в Linux

Безопасность компьютерных систем является одним из ключевых аспектов в современном мире цифровых технологий. С каждым днем возрастает число кибератак, направленных на нарушение конфиденциальности данных, а также вторжение в личную жизнь и нанесение ущерба бизнесу.

https://habr.com/ru/companies/otus/articles/809851/

🐧 DevOps School
Plymouth: делаем загрузку Linux веселее

Plymouth — это проект Fedora и один из официальных проектов freedesktop org, реализующий графический экран загрузки системы без бегущих надписей (логов) на экране.

https://habr.com/ru/articles/809849/

🐧 DevOps School
🛡 Безопасность в Linux

В этой статье автор говорит про безопасность в Linux: как настроить и что важно учитывать в процессе. Дополнительно разбираем PAM и модули аутентификации, рассматриваем iptables.

https://habr.com/ru/company/southbridge/blog/694222/

🐧 DevOps School
От падений базы данных до кибератак: история о том, как мы обнаружили взлом

Статья про расследование простого, но интересного киберпреступления. От первых незначительных инцидентов до открытия взлома сервера, автор покажет, как расследовали взлом, копаясь в тысячах строк логов.

https://habr.com/ru/articles/810591/

🐧 DevOps School
⬇️ Как установить Kubernetes с Minikube на Linux

Minikube — это инструмент с открытым исходным кодом, который помогает вам настроить одноузловой кластер Kubernetes на вашем локальном компьютере (либо на виртуальной машине).

В этом руководстве автор покажет вам, как установить Minikube на Ubuntu 20.04.

https://tproger.ru/articles/kak-ustanovit-kubernetes-s-minikube-na-linux/

🐧 DevOps School
«Штурвал 2.11»: упрощенная установка, новые логи и дашборды
 
Ребята из «Лаборатории Числитель» выкатили новый релиз «Штурвала» — платформы управления кластерами Kubernetes — и зовут на обзор, чтобы показать все самое важное:
 
▪️Новый графический инсталлятор с поддержкой Cluster API, что позволяет легко разворачивать кластеры управления даже джунам;
▪️Замена OpenSearch на интегрированное в платформу решение VictoriaLogs;
▪️Обновленный дашборд неймспейса: больше информации, меньше путаницы;
▪️Новый дашборд доступности компонентов для упрощения мониторинга состояния кластеров;
▪️Новый Cluster API провайдер к VMware vCloud Director.

Когда: 12 августа, 11:00 мск
 
Регистрируйтесь и готовьте свои вопросы!
🔍 Поиск текста в файлах Linux

Иногда может понадобится найти файл, в котором содержится определённая строка или найти строку в файле, где есть нужное слово. В Linux всё это делается с помощью одной очень простой, но в то же время мощной утилиты grep. С её помощью можно искать не только строки в файлах, но и фильтровать вывод команд, и много чего ещё.

losst.pro/gerp-poisk-vnutri-fajlov-v-linux

🐧 DevOps School
Как собрать домашнюю инфраструктуру мечты

Автор решил написать серию статей о том, как дома собрать свою "идеальную" хранилку, или сервак, или мини-облако. Он поделится опытом, своими знаниями и пониманием, а также мыслями, которые помогут выполнить похожую задачу для себя.

🐧 DevOps School
⚙️ Как ускорить процессы развертывания приложений и упростить управление инфраструктурой?

👉 На открытом уроке 12 августа в 19:00 МСК мы разберём, что такое Docker и как использовать его для эффективной контейнеризации. Вы узнаете, как работать с Docker CLI, управлять контейнерами, а также как применять Docker Hub для хранения и обмена образами.

После урока вы будете уверенно устанавливать Docker, запускать контейнеры и собирать свои первые Dockerfile. Это знание — важный шаг для системных администраторов и DevOps-специалистов, желающих упростить развертывание приложений.

🎁 Посетите вебинар и получите скидку на курс «Administrator Linux. Basic»: https://vk.cc/cOlWLr

👉 Для участия в вебинаре зарегистрируйтесь

Реклама. ООО «Отус онлайн-образование», ОГРН 1177746618576
Media is too big
VIEW IN TELEGRAM
Переход на Linux: как это происходит и что вас удивит?

В этом ролике автор рассмотрит процесс перехода с Windows на Linux и расскажет, как делал это сам и какие дистрибутивы использовал изначально.

0:00 Вступление
0:38 Почему я ушел с Windows?
1:43 Постоянные фризы в системе
2:12 Windows полностью контролирует систему
3:10 Какие есть ограничения в кастомизации Windows?
4:41 Необходимость постоянно все настраивать с нуля
5:25 Как начал изучать Linux и какие дистрибутивы выбрал?
6:44 Переход на Arch Linux с собственной оболочкой BSPWM
7:40 Какие программы есть на Linux?
9:04 Что делать после перехода на Linux?

Смотреть это видео на youtube: youtu.be/YRwlK3cVjbI

🐧 DevOps School
Большинство облачных провайдеров уже давно прячут control plane в управляемом k8s от клиентов. И на то есть причина.

Разработчики
MWS Cloud Platform ⬜️ изучили популярные реализации hosted control plane и написали статью на Хабр, где рассказали:

➡️почему оставлять control plane-ноды в managed kubernetes — это моветон;
➡️про требования публичного cloud-провайдера к решению hosted control plane;
➡️плюсы и минусы популярных open source-реализаци hosted-CP.

⏩️ Читать статью
Please open Telegram to view this post
VIEW IN TELEGRAM
🔍 Сбор и анализ логов в Linux

В этой статье мы будем говорить о том, как устроено логирование событий в ОС Linux. В качестве примера будет рассматриваться Ubuntu Linux 22.04, однако в других дистрибутивах основные элементы будут сходными.

habr.com/ru/company/otus/blog/714266/

🐧 DevOps School
Когда инфраструктура IT-отдела опирается на Windows, вы чувствуете себя ограниченным в возможностях?
Linux уже давно стал стандартом для серверных решений, контейнеров и облаков.

💪 Курс «Administrator Linux. Basic» погрузит вас в мир администрирования «с нуля»: от работы в терминале и Bash-скриптов до настройки веб- и MySQL-серверов, Docker-контейнеров, мониторинга через Grafana, Prometheus и ELK. На живых вебинарах вы посмотрите реальные сценарии — от установки Ubuntu в VirtualBox до развертывания микросервисов.

🚀 После курса вы сможете:
– уверенно работать в Bash и управлять пользователями, правами и пакетами;
– настраивать и оптимизировать Nginx/Apache, MySQL, создавать Docker-контейнеры и CI/CD-потоки через Git;
– подключать системы мониторинга: Grafana, Prometheus, ELK и настраивать тревоги;
– анализировать сетевой трафик и фильтровать пакеты через iptables.

👉 Пройдите бесплатное вступительное тестирование и получите персональную скидку на обучение: https://vk.cc/cOv7H3

Реклама. ООО «Отус онлайн-образование», ОГРН 1177746618576